To his claim about fetal tissue, that has been thoroughly discredited time after time by real doctors and trusted medical institutions like CHOP. In fact, the American Academy of Pediatrics has an entire webpage devoted to this.
They write: “Vaccines do not contain fetal cells. Some vaccines involve growing viruses in human cell cultures originally developed from two aborted fetuses in the 1960s. These cell lines are still going, so no new aborted fetuses are ever needed. Purification processes filter the vaccine during production, and no fetal tissue remains.”

Before he held his current position, measles was virtually eliminated in the United States. As recently as 2024, there were only 285 cases of measles across the entire country over 12 months. This year, in just 8 months, there are nearly 400 cases of measles across 29 counties in Pennsylvania alone — and nearly 3,000 cases across the country.
In Pennsylvania, 70 people who have tested positive for measles have been hospitalized this year — and yesterday, our @PAHealthDept announced that two Pennsylvanians who tested positive for measles have died.
According to doctors and medical experts, the MMR vaccine is the best way to protect yourself, your kids, and your community against measles. But we have seen vaccination rates decline on RFK’s watch.

Since I’m so close to Iowa, I just got an alert regarding southern Iowa….and MEASLES:
Iowa Health and Human Services announced on August 17, 2026 that officials are responding to an evolving measles outbreak in southern Iowa. As of August 16, there were 12 confirmed cases, with evidence of person-to-person transmission. The cases identified at that point were among members of Amish communities.
